Simla Village Population - Kharsawan, Saraikela-Kharsawan, Jharkhand

Simla is a village located in Kharsawan Taluk of Saraikela-Kharsawan district in Jharkhand. Around 160 families reside in Simla village. Simla village is administered by Sarpanch(Head of village) who is elected every five years.

As per the Census India 2011, Simla village has population of 869 of which 437 are males and 432 are females. The population of children between age 0-6 is 160 which is 18.41% of total population.

The sex-ratio of Simla village is around 989 compared to 948 which is average of Jharkhand state. The literacy rate of Simla village is 45.22% out of which 56.29% males are literate and 34.03% females are literate. There are 0 Scheduled Caste (SC) and 99.77% Scheduled Tribe (ST) of total population in Simla village.
